FedEx ties holiday delay to 'unprecedented' US e-commerce surge
Atlanta
FEDEX Corp attributed its failure to deliver some Christmas packages to volumes that "far exceeded all previous records" after warning last week that bad weather would be to blame for some gifts showing up late.
"An unprecedented surge of last-minute e-commerce shipments" flooded in ahead of the holiday, FedEx said on Monday, going beyond the company's focus on storms in a Dec 24 forecast of tardy Christmas deliveries. United Parcel Service Inc reported completing all the deliveries it had promised ahead of Dec 25.
